WINE REVIEW: 2015 Château Vessière, AOP Costières de Nîmes, France ($9)

by Andrew Chalk


A blend of 50% Syrah and 50% Grenache (the Syrah is named Shiraz in a misguided attempt to sound cool). From the tart cranberry notes in the notes to the soft delivery of the green tea, blackberry and earthy flavors in the mouth this well-made red Rhone wine punches well above its weight. It's astonishingly low price is just another example of that. Recommended.
